type
Post
status
Published
date
Mar 11, 2026
slug
summary
tags
category
icon
password
AdguardHome设置重定向为使用53端口替换dnsmasq就会启动失败,记录解决方法。
报错信息:
方案:修改内核参数
注意:此方法会让所有非 root 用户都能绑定 1-1023 端口,安全性略低,但在 OpenWRT 中影响较小。
如果您有更好的方法欢迎在评论区留言哦!
补充说明(为什么这个方法有效)
- Linux 内核默认限制:只有 root 用户能绑定 1-1023 端口(特权端口);
ip_unprivileged_port_start=0:把 "特权端口起始值" 设为 0,相当于取消了这个限制,非 root 用户(如 adguardhome)就能绑定 53 端口;
- OpenWRT 环境下这个设置是安全的:因为 OpenWRT 是路由器系统,用户少,且仅用于 DNS 服务绑定 53 端口,无额外安全风险。
- 作者:Biliko
- 链接:https://biliko.net/article/320f965d-6485-80ff-82b0-e9826e26d408
- 声明:本文采用 CC BY-NC-SA 4.0 许可协议,转载请注明出处。




